Nordic LED Work Light N7301 Pictor

The NORDIC LIGHTS® Pictor N7301 is the most precise of our work lights, with a light output of 2 600 lumens. It is designed to be mounted on equipment booms to optimize lighting in a specific area. The design of the Pictor makes it the most durable boom light on the market. The Pictor N7301 is mainly used in the construction industry and is particularly suitable for excavators, telehandlers, and other equipment with a boom.

  Technical Data
   
  Theoretical Lumens Output:   4 100 Lumens
  Operational Lumens Output:   2 600 Lumens
  Colour Temperature:   5 700 K
  Nominal Voltage DC:   12 - 24 V
  Input Voltage Range DC:   9 - 32 V
  Power Consumption:   32 w
  Connector:   Built-in Deutsch DT-2
  Mount:   4 pcs DIN912 M8 + DIN125 washer
    4 pcs DIN912 M10 (not supplied)
  Shock:   60 G
  Vibration:   15.3 Grms 24 - 2 000 Hz
  Lens:   PC
  Body/Housing:   Aluminium
  Weight:   1.6 kg
  IP Rating:   IP68, IP6K9K, SAE J1455
  Salt Spray Test:   ISO 9227 240H
  Operating Temperatures:   -40° C... +85° C
    (Overheat protected)
